What is a Class 1 Division 1 Fan?

A Class 1 Division 1 fan is an explosion-proof ventilation device designed and certified for safe use in hazardous locations as defined by the National Electrical Code (NEC). The classification breaks down as follows:

  • Class 1: Indicates the presence of flammable gases or vapors in the air in quantities sufficient to produce explosive or ignitable mixtures.
  • Division 1: Specifies that these hazardous substances are present continuously, intermittently, or periodically under normal operating conditions.

Therefore, a C1D1 fan, often called a hazardous location fan, must be constructed to prevent any internal electrical spark or heat from igniting the surrounding atmosphere. This is achieved through specific design features like non-sparking materials and motors that can contain an internal explosion without propagating it to the external environment.

Key Features of Our C1D1 Explosion Proof Fans

Our Class 1 Division 1 fans are built with safety and durability as the primary focus. They incorporate critical design elements to meet and exceed regulatory standards for hazardous environments.

  • Explosion-Proof Motors: The motors are housed in robust, tightly sealed enclosures that can contain any internal explosion and prevent the ignition of external hazardous gases or vapors.
  • Non-Sparking Blades: Fan blades are crafted from materials like cast aluminum, which will not produce sparks upon accidental contact with the fan housing, a critical feature for preventing ignition.
  • Durable, Sealed Construction: The entire fan assembly is built to withstand harsh industrial conditions. All components are sealed to prevent the ingress of hazardous materials and to ensure the integrity of the explosion-proof design.
  • Full Certification: Every fan is certified and labeled according to UL and other relevant standards for Class 1, Division 1, Groups C & D environments, providing documented proof of compliance.

Common Applications in Hazardous Environments

The use of certified C1D1 fans is mandatory in a wide range of industrial settings where atmospheric hazards are a part of daily operations. These fans are essential for safely ventilating, exhausting fumes, and circulating air.

  • Oil and Gas Refineries
  • Chemical Handling and Processing Plants
  • Paint Spray Booths and Finishing Operations
  • Wastewater Treatment Facilities
  • Aerospace and Munitions Manufacturing
  • Offshore Platforms and Drilling Rigs
  • Battery Charging and Storage Areas

How to Choose the Right C1D1 Fan for Your Facility

Selecting the correct fan is crucial for both safety and operational efficiency. Before purchasing, assess your specific requirements:

  • Confirm Your Classification: Verify the exact Class, Division, and Group (e.g., Group C for ethers, Group D for fuels like propane) required for your specific location.
  • Determine Airflow Needs: Calculate the required Cubic Feet per Minute (CFM) to ensure adequate ventilation for the size of your space and the nature of the hazard.
  • Select Fan Type: Choose the appropriate fan style for your application, such as exhaust fans for removing contaminated air, circulation fans for air movement, or tube axial fans for ducting.
  • Verify Electrical Specifications: Ensure the fan’s voltage, phase, and horsepower match your facility’s power supply.

What is the difference between an intrinsically safe fan and an explosion-proof fan?

While both are for hazardous areas, they use different protection methods. Intrinsic Safety (IS) limits the electrical and thermal energy within a device to a level below what can cause ignition. Explosion-proof equipment is designed to contain an internal explosion within its enclosure, preventing it from igniting the surrounding hazardous atmosphere. For equipment with high power requirements like fan motors, the explosion-proof method is the standard. Thus, fans for these areas are correctly termed “explosion-proof fans” or “hazardous location fans.”

Can I use a Class 1 Division 1 fan in a Class 1 Division 2 area?

Yes, you can. Equipment certified for a more hazardous location (Division 1) is always permissible for use in a less hazardous location (Division 2) of the same class. However, you cannot use a Division 2 rated fan in a Division 1 area. While using a C1D1 fan in a C1D2 environment offers a higher safety margin, it may also come at a higher cost, so it’s a decision based on your facility’s safety standards and budget.

What are Class 1 Division 1 fans also known as?

Class 1 Division 1 fans are most commonly referred to as “explosion-proof fans.” Other widely used terms include “hazardous location fans,” “hazardous area ventilation fans,” or simply by their rating, such as “C1D1 fans.”

How much do Class 1 Division 1 fans cost?

The price of a Class 1 Division 1 fan can range from several hundred to many thousands of dollars. The cost is influenced by factors such as the fan’s size (CFM rating), motor horsepower, construction materials, specific certifications (e.g., UL, ATEX), and additional features. The stringent engineering, testing, and certification processes required for these fans contribute to their higher cost compared to standard industrial fans.

What materials are used to make hazardous location fans?

Hazardous location fans are constructed with specific materials to prevent ignition. A key feature is the use of non-sparking materials for the fan blades and shroud, typically cast aluminum. This prevents mechanical sparks if the blade were to come into contact with the housing. The motor enclosure is built from robust materials like cast iron or heavy-gauge steel, designed to withstand and contain the force of an internal explosion.
